Pay Rs 4 lakh to scribe for shaming him: Bombay HC tells Daman and Diu administration

The Bombay High Court has ordered Diu, Daman, Dadra and Nagar Haveli administration to pay a compensation of Rs 4 lakh to the editor of a local daily for being was handcuffed and paraded in Daman in 2009. The division bench of Justice Abhay Oka and Justice Amjad Sayed also stated that departmental action must be taken against the three police personnel who handcuffed journalist, Satish Sharma, and paraded him.
